🙂A single person spends $718 per month in Da Nang vs $862 in Dar es Salaam,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$1,103 per month in Da Nang vs $1,398 in Dar es Salaam,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$1,488 per month in Da Nang vs $1,934 in Dar es Salaam, rent included.
🙂Da Nang is about 17% cheaper than Dar es Salaam, driven mainly by Sport & Entertainment.
📊Both Da Nang and Dar es Salaam are more affordable than the global median – Da Nang46% lower, Dar es Salaam36% lower.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$352 in Da Nang versus $577 in Dar es Salaam.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 24% higher in Da Nang,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$19 in Da Nang versus $19 in Dar es Salaam. Groceries tell a different story – $187 in Da Nang vs $165 in Dar es Salaam – so Dar es Salaam w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
